Diaz’s value has risen dramatically since joining Liverpool from Porto in January

Even though Liverpool lost two more points at Anfield on Monday night, the mood could have been even more depressing if it hadn’t been for Luis Diaz’s flash of brilliance.

Nunez
Nunez

After Darwin Nunez was sent off in the 57th minute for an absurd headbutt on Joachim Andersen and Liverpool fell behind to Wilfried Zaha’s first-half sucker punch, Colombian winger Diaz decided to create an equalizer as Liverpool were constantly thwarted by Crystal Palace’s back five.

The 25-year-old slid in from the left, avoiding each of the white shirts’ challenges before unleashing an unstoppable attempt beyond Vicente Guaita. It gave Liverpool the motivation to attack despite their numerical disadvantage, and it gave Anfield a significant boost at a critical time. They kept knocking on the door because the winner was nowhere to be found.


Although Reds manager Jurgen Klopp didn’t have a specific goal in mind, his team’s performance would have frequently been enough to secure three points with ease. When Nunez was sent off early in the second half, the game plan was thrown out the window, and someone had to step up. After a quiet first half, Diaz demonstrated his elite credentials and rising stature to be the game’s MVP.

Despite the fact that Diaz joined Liverpool from Porto at the tail end of the January transfer window, his time with the club is only seven months old, despite the fact that he feels like he has been a member for a long time.

He has won over Reds fans with his talent, determination, and work ethic, and he appears to be a mainstay of the forward line for years to come, marking another accomplishment in the hiring process.

Diaz’s soaring reputation and market value will have come as a surprise even to them. Liverpool typically seeks to add players whose worth and potential have not yet been realized.

signed a contract for a base fee of £37 million, with a guaranteed increase to £49 million if certain objectives are met. It has already proven to be a great deal by market value standards.

Diaz’s value at Porto already had a sort of ceiling because he played in the Portuguese Primeira Liga, Europe’s sixth-largest league. However, in comparison to other European football players, his value has increased the most since joining Liverpool due to his contribution to the world’s biggest league.

Tottenham Hotspur were left disappointed after attempting to secure a deal for their player, as Porto had a £67 million release clause on Diaz. However, in order to settle short-term debts before the transfer window closed, Porto accepted a lower offer from Liverpool, who paid €8 million immediately to help Porto’s cash flow problems.

Diaz’s transfer value, which takes into account contribution, contract term, league, and other factors, is now as high as £100 million, according to researchers at the Swiss-based CIES Football Observatory. That is a £64 million increase over the guaranteed sum Liverpool paid to hire him.

With that sum, he surpasses Mohamed Salah and Trent Alexander-Arnold as the Liverpool player with the highest transfer value right now. In the Premier League, he ranks third only to Manchester City’s Phil Foden and Erling Haaland.
